【2017年整理】单片机原理及其接口技术试题

上传人:爱****1 文档编号:948461 上传时间:2017-05-23 格式:DOC 页数:14 大小:776.50KB
返回 下载 相关 举报
【2017年整理】单片机原理及其接口技术试题_第1页
第1页 / 共14页
【2017年整理】单片机原理及其接口技术试题_第2页
第2页 / 共14页
【2017年整理】单片机原理及其接口技术试题_第3页
第3页 / 共14页
【2017年整理】单片机原理及其接口技术试题_第4页
第4页 / 共14页
【2017年整理】单片机原理及其接口技术试题_第5页
第5页 / 共14页
点击查看更多>>
资源描述

《【2017年整理】单片机原理及其接口技术试题》由会员分享,可在线阅读,更多相关《【2017年整理】单片机原理及其接口技术试题(14页珍藏版)》请在金锄头文库上搜索。

1、单片机期末试卷 样卷 1. P0、P1、P2、P3四个均是 _8_位的_并行_ 口(填串行 还是并行),其中 P0的功能是_地址/数据分时复口_ ;P2 口的功能是_高8位地址口_ ;而_P3_是双功能口;_P1_是专门的用户口。2. 程序一般是由三种基本结构构成:顺序、_循环结构_和分支结构。3. MCS-51指令共有七种寻址方式,分别是立即数寻址、直接寻址、_寄存器寻址_、寄存器间接寻址、变址寻址、相对寻址、_位寻址_。4. MOV DPTR,#Tab 的作用是用来设定_。5. MOV DPTR,#data16 的作用是用来设定_地址指针_ 。6. 片内 RAM 可进行位寻址的空间位地址范

2、围是_00H-FFH_ 。7. MCS-51的存储器空间配置从功能上可分为四种类型:_ 片内程序存储器_、 内部数据存储器、_外部数据存储器_、外部程序存储器。8. MCS-51的指令按其功能可分为五大类: _数据传送指令_ 、_算术运算指令_、逻辑运算类指令、位操作指令、控制转移指令。8 十进制数:54的8 位补码表示为 11001010 。912 根地址线可选212= 4K 个存储单元,32KB 存储单元需要 15 根地址线。8 十进制数89的16进制数表示为 59H 。10MCS-51内部的定时器/计数器共有 _ 2_个,分别是_T0、T1_。11.DJNZ ,rel 属于五大类指令中的

3、_控制转移指令_ 类指令,其操作码助记符含义是_减1 不为 0循环转移_。9. MCS-51指令系统中 direct 表示的含义是:_ 片内存储器地址_。10. 输入输出设备与主机的连接部分称为输入输出接口,接口有三大作用:_隔离与寻址_作用、_ 所存与缓冲_ 作用和信号电平与形式的变换作用。11. MCS-51单片机有_5_个中断源,它们的中断向量地址分别是: _外中断0 / INT0_; _ _外中断1 / INT1_;_T0_;_T1_;_串行端口( RI、TI)_。_2_级中断优先级别12. 子程序的调用是_绝对调用 _和_长调用_;中断服务子程序的结尾一定是用指令_RET1_。二、选

4、择正确的答案:13. 存储器的地址范围是0000H03FFH,它的容量为( A ) 。(A)1KB (B) 2KB (C) 3KB (D) 4KB14. MOVX A , R0 指令是采用( D )寻址方式,指令作用在( )区间。(A)寄存器,外部数据存储器 (B )直接,程序存储器(C)寄存器间接 ,内部数据存储器( D)寄存器间接,外部数据存储器15 A7H 和 5BH 两个立即数相加后,和为( C ) , (CY)是( ) 。(A)1CH ,0 (B) C1H,0(C) 02H,1 (D) C1H,116 若(A)=86H, (PSW)=80H,则执行 RRC A 指令后(A)= ( A

5、 ) (A)C3H (B) B3H (C) 0DH (D) 56H17如果(P0)=65H ,则当CPL P0.2SETB CMOV P0.4 ,C执行后(P0 )= ( C )(A)61H (B) 75H (C) 71H (D) 17H18 MCS-51指令系统中执行时间最长且长达4 个机器周期的是( D )指令。(A)比较转移(B)循环转移 (C )增减量 (D)乘除法19 8031单片机中,将累加器 A 中的数送入外 RAM 的40H 单元,可执行的指令( D ) 。(A) MOV R1 ,40H (B) MOV R1 ,#40HMOVX R1 , A MOVX R1 , A(C) MO

6、VX 40H , A (D) MOV R1, #40H MOVX R1 , A19不属于单片机与输入输出设备进行信息交换的方式是( D ) 。(A) 无条件传送方式 (B) 查询方式 (C) 中断方式 (D) 存储器直接存取方式20已知累加器 A 的数值为98H,它与0FAH 相加,相加后会影响标志位 CY、AC 和 OV位。各个位的值是( D ) 。(A) 0、0 、0 (B) 1、0、1 (C) 1、1、1 (D) 1、1、021 在中断服务子程序中,至少应有一条( D )(A)传送指令(B)转移指令(C )加法指令(D)中断返回指令22要用传送指令访问 MCS-51片外 RAM,它的指令

7、操作码助记符应是( B )(A)MOV(B)MOVX (C)MOVC (D )以上都行23A/D 转换方法有以下四种,ADC0809 是一种采用( C )进行 A/D 转换的8位接口芯片。(A) 计数式 (B) 双积分式 (C) 逐次逼近式 (D) 并行式248051 单片机内有( B )个16位的定时/计数器 ,每个定时/计数器都有( )种工作方式。(A) 4, 5 (B) 2, 4 (C) 5, 2 (D) 2, 3 25 要使 MCS-51能够响应定时器 T1中断,串行接口中断,它的中断允许寄存器 IE 的内部应是( A )(A)98H (B)84H (C)42H 二、分析程序并写出结果

8、:(每小题5分,共20分)1 已知(R0)=20H, (20H ) =10H, (P0) =30H, (R2) =20H, 执行如下程序段后MOV R0 , #11H MOV A , R2 ADD A , 20H MOV PSW , #80H SUBB A , P0 MOV 40H , A 结果是:( 40H ) = (20H)11H(A)20H(A)(A)+(20)(CY)=1(A)-(P0 )- (CY )(A)即(A)00H(A)+45H (A)即(A)45H(40H)45H2. 已知 ( R0 )=20H, (20H )=36H, (21H) =17H, (36H) =34H, 执行过

9、程如下:MOV A , R0 MOV R0 , A MOV A , R0 ADD A , 21H ANL A , #21H RL A MOV R2 , A 则执行结束(R0)= 36H (R2)= D6H 3. 执行下面一段程序; MOV SP, #60HMOV A, #10HMOV B, #01HPUSH APUSH BPOP APOP BA , B 的内容是:(A)= 01H (B)= 10H 4. 设在31H 单元存有23H,执行下面程序:MOV A, 31H ANL A, #0FH MOV 41H, A MOV A, 31H ORL A, #0F0H SWAP A MOV 42H, A

10、则(41H)= 03H (42H)= 02H 三、简答及识图题:(共13分)1写出五个特殊寄存器的名称及其主要用途。1) 累加器 ACC2) B 寄存器 主要用于乘法和除法操作。3) TCON 定时/计数器 控制寄存器4) TM0D 定时/计数器方式控制寄存5) SCON 串行通信控制寄存器6) PSW 程序状态字寄存器四、编程题:(共12分)1. (6分)编一程序段,将字节地址30H3FH 单元的内容逐一取出减1,然后再放回原处,如果取出的内容为00H,则不要减1 ,仍将0放回原处。MOV R7,#10HMOV R1,#30HLOOP: CJNE R1,#00H,NEXTMOV R1,#00

11、HSJMP NEXT1NEXT:DEC R1NEXT1:INC R1DJNZ R7,LOOPSJMP $END2. (6分)按以下要求编写单片机定时器的初始化程序段,晶振频率6MHZ。(1) T0作为定时,定时时间为10ms.(2) T1作为计数,记满1000溢出。解: (1) T0的工作方式0时: tmax=213 =2132us=16.384ms定时10ms 可达要求,则 X=213- =213- =3192=C78H=6318HT0工作在方式1时: tmax=216 =2162us=131.072ms定时10ms 也可达要求,则 X=216- =EC78HT0工作在方式2或3 时 : t

12、max=28 =282us=512us定时500us,循环20次,X=28- =06H (2) 方式0:213-100=8092=1F9CH=FC1CHX=M-计数值 方式1:216-100=FF9CH方式2或3:28-100=9CH DELAY: MOV TMOD #00H(#01H / #10H / #11H) (MOV R3 ,#14H) MOV TH0 , #63HMOV TL0, #18HSETB TR0LP1: JBC TF0 ,CLOSE SJMP LP1CLOSE: SJMP $RET你在百度里面搜索 很多的单片机应用复习题汇总一、填空和问答1、计算机的基本结构是由(CPU )

13、 、 (存储器) 、 (I/O 接口 ) 组成,相互之间通过 (总线 )来连接。2、 1 6 位微型计算机,其核心部件微处理器字长是(16 位 ) 。如 inter8086.80286.Z8000。32 位微型计算机,其核心部件微处理器字长是(32 位 ) 。如 80386.486.586。3. 8051 是( 8 )位机,其数据总线为( 8 )位,地址总线为( 16 )位,故最大寻址空间为( 64K ) 。4存储器的一个字节有( 8 个 )二进制位,某存储片有 1024 个存储单元,其地址线为( 10 )条,共有(8192 )个二进制位。5 A/D 转换是将( 模拟量 )转换成( 数字量 ) ;D/A 转换是将( 数字量 )转换成( 模拟量 )6二进制的编码:BCD 码是指:( 用二进制表示的十进制数 ) 。ASCII 码是:( 美国信息交换标准码 ) ,它包括(26 个)个大写字母、 (26 个)小写字母、 (10 个)数字,及一些(标点)符号和(控制)符号。如 CR 是(回车) ,总共 128 个字符。248 的 BCD 码是(0010 0100 1000) 。的 ASCII 码是:(46H) 。CR 的 ASCII 码是:

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 行业资料 > 实验/测试

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号